How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Norfolk State?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Norfolk State Studio Apartments | $1,421 | $900 | $1,749 |
Norfolk State 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,580 | $656 | $2,102 |
Norfolk State 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,996 | $778 | $2,800 |
Norfolk State 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,579 | $895 | $4,860 |
Norfolk State 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$2,600 | $2,600 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
